Crate training does not prevent separation anxiety.

Crate training does not “fix” separation anxiety.

Crates can be a very valuable tool when used appropriately but they are not a cure.

Helping your dog gradually learn that alone time is safe is the best way to succeed.

Understanding how to properly expose young puppies and adolescent dogs to being alone starts them off with the best chances at success.

My dog is smart. They are a good dog. Except….

I hear this all the time during new consults and it breaks my heart.

People think their dog is broken.
Bad. Misbehaving.

Or worse they think I’m going to tell them they’ve done something wrong.

Your dog doesn’t have separation anxiety from sleeping in your bed.
Your greeting didn’t cause this.
You sharing food didn’t cause this.

Separation anxiety is a welfare issue. Your dog is panicking, in distress beyond their control, when left alone. It isn’t disobedience or lack of leadership.

Being realistic about how to help them is as important as understanding what is going on.

Be wary of a dog training guarantee!

Dogs are not robots. What works for one may not work for another, any skilled and ethical professional knows this.

Separation anxiety is often complicated. Getting a one size fits all handout will rarely be all you need to help your dog but it can be a starting place.

Then you decide if you want to be the one to figure out all of the other details like how your dog’s routine, age, environment, health, fears and stressors all affect outcome.

Deinfluencing being a dog mom 🐶

What your dog wants more than that fancy new enrichment toy is probably more time with you (not just time sitting next to you while you doom scroll)

Your dog wants to sniff their favorite spot for 2 minutes instead of the 10 seconds you think is “long enough”

Dogs are often most happy and healthy when we’re enriching their lives by allowing them to be dogs. Running, digging, sniffing, chewing, shredding and socializing.

This doesn’t mean you need all of the fancy and expensive things being sold to you.

Your dog wants to be a dog and they want you to be there with them.
